Control File

Instead of inserting annotations in the source code, Cascade keeps them in a control file in order to leaves the source code clean. The control file is in the simple XML format, which serves as the guidance of verification. In this section, we will introduce the elements included control files by showing how to verify some sample codes in Cascade.
